Charter Buses to Toyota Arena Shows and Events in Ontario
Toyota Arena (4000 E Ontario Center Pkwy, Ontario, CA 91764) is the Inland Empire's premier indoor concert and event venue — a 9,500-seat arena that pulls major touring acts, boxing events, and family shows year-round. It sits right off I-10 at Haven Avenue, and on a big show night, the Haven Avenue interchange backs up fast and the adjacent surface parking lots fill well before doors open. Groups trying to carpool into Ontario Center Parkway on a sold-out Saturday run into gridlock on Milliken Avenue and limited parking that charges a premium closer to showtime.
A charter bus or minibus rental drops your group at the arena entrance and handles the return pickup when the show ends — no one's circling the parking structure at 11pm or paying surge pricing on a rideshare app. Confirm current drop-off logistics on the Toyota Arena directions and parking page before your event. Party Buses to Glen Helen Amphitheater for Festivals and Outdoor Shows
Glen Helen Amphitheater (2575 Glen Helen Pkwy, San Bernardino, CA 92407) is one of the largest outdoor concert venues in Southern California — a 45,000-capacity amphitheater with a listed 17,000-space parking lot that hosts major music festivals like Knotfest and Aftershock, along with stadium-level touring shows. Getting there from Upland means heading north on I-15 toward Devore, and on festival weekends, the Devore Road interchange off I-15 turns into a genuine parking lot hours before gates open. Day-of rideshare pickups in the area are unreliable and surge-priced, and the walk from remote festival parking to the main stage can stretch 20 minutes or more.
A party bus rental from Upland solves every one of those problems at once. Your group pregames on board with the sound system and LED lighting going, the bus drops everyone at the venue entrance, and pickup is already arranged for when the headliner wraps. Check the Glen Helen Amphitheater site for current festival parking and shuttle information before your date.

Minibuses and Charter Buses to Pomona and the Fairplex Concert Grounds
The Fairplex in Pomona (1101 W McKinley Ave, Pomona, CA 91768) hosts a rotating calendar of outdoor concerts, fairs, and large-scale events throughout the year — including performances during the LA County Fair that draw enormous crowds to the grounds off White Avenue and McKinley Avenue. Fairplex’s official event-management guide limits parking to established public parking areas and requires fire lanes to remain unobstructed, so group transportation should not assume that any open-looking curb or service lane is available. From Upland, the drive down I-10 East to Garey Avenue is manageable on a weekday, but on a busy fair or concert weekend, the Garey Avenue exit backs up significantly and parking inside the Fairplex runs out in the main lots well before showtime.
A minibus or charter bus rental to Pomona keeps your group together from pickup in Upland straight through to the Fairplex entrance — no one's hunting for street parking on White Avenue or waiting in a rideshare queue at the end of the night. Visit the Fairplex event-management guide to confirm current event parking and bus drop-off information before your visit. Bus Rentals for Music Festival Weekends at the NOS Events Center in San Bernardino
NOS Events Center (689 S E St, San Bernardino, CA 92408) is a multi-stage outdoor venue that hosts some of the region's biggest electronic and hip-hop festival events — hard music festivals, rave nights, and multi-day outdoor productions that draw huge numbers of attendees from across the Inland Empire and Los Angeles County. The venue's official event-services page lists more than 8,000 parking stalls across its 120-acre campus and says parking is first-come, first-served, so arriving together helps your group avoid searching separately for spaces. The venue sits just off I-215 near the downtown San Bernardino interchange, and on festival weekends, the surrounding streets including E Street and Rialto Avenue get jammed with foot traffic and vehicles well before the first act takes the stage.

How far in advance should I book concert transportation from Upland?
For major festival weekends at Glen Helen Amphitheater, Knotfest, or large-scale events at NOS Events Center, book at least two to three months out — those dates fill fast across the network. For standard show nights at Toyota Arena or a run into LA, two to four weeks of lead time is usually workable, but the earlier you compare, the better your vehicle selection and pricing. Waiting until the week of a sold-out show almost always means fewer options and higher rates.
